💡
原文中文,约1000字,阅读约需3分钟。
📝
内容提要
ClickHouse中的ReplicatedMergeTree是一种用于复制和分布数据的表引擎,提供冗余和故障恢复能力。它使用分片和复制的概念,将数据按主键范围分布在不同节点上。Distributed是另一种表引擎,用于并行处理分布式查询。它隐藏了复杂性并提供透明接口。配置时需注意分片、副本和宏配置。
🎯
关键要点
- ReplicatedMergeTree是ClickHouse中的表引擎,用于复制和分布数据,提供冗余和故障恢复能力。
- ReplicatedMergeTree使用分片和复制的概念,将数据按主键范围分布在不同节点上。
- ReplicatedMergeTree使用MergeTree的存储和索引结构,适合大规模数据的插入和查询。
- 数据块在ReplicatedMergeTree中按照主键顺序插入,并在多个副本节点上进行复制。
- ReplicatedMergeTree提供数据合并和清理机制,周期性合并数据块以提高查询性能。
- Distributed是ClickHouse中的另一种表引擎,用于将查询分发到多个节点进行并行处理。
- Distributed表引擎通过逻辑表映射和查询分发实现分布式查询,隐藏复杂性并提供透明接口。
- 配置时需注意分片配置、副本配置和宏配置。
🏷️
标签
➡️